Description:
UC Davis is one of nine campuses of the University of California, which was chartered as a land grant college in 1868 and now constitutes the pre-eminent system of public higher education in the country.
UC Davis offers more than 100 majors and 80 minors, and 70 graduate programs in the College of Agricultural and Environmental Sciences, the College of Engineering and the College of Letters and Science. In addition, UC Davis has four professional schools: the School of Law, the Graduate School of Management, the School of Medicine and the School of Veterinary Medicine.
